Management highlights
- Overall Consolidated Performance
- Total consolidated net sales increased 7.1% year-over-year to 71.138 billion yen; operating profit decreased 0.7% year-over-year to 1.64 billion yen; ordinary profit decreased 15.5% year-over-year to 1.551 billion yen; net profit attributable to parent company shareholders decreased 20.1% year-over-year to 0.97 billion yen; EBITDA increased 8.5% year-over-year to 2.816 billion yen, with the company's earning power trending upward.
- The year-over-year decrease in net profit is primarily due to the recording of investment securities sale gains in the prior year third quarter, with no such sale recorded in the current quarter. The decrease in ordinary profit is mainly driven by increased foreign exchange losses from currency depreciation at overseas subsidiaries.
- Total assets increased 1.544 billion yen from the previous fiscal year-end to 61.953 billion yen, with an equity ratio of 38.2%.
Segment performance
- Building Materials Segment: Net sales increased 9.9% year-over-year to 46.815 billion yen, accounting for approximately 65.8% of total consolidated net sales. Segment profit decreased 20.8% year-over-year to 1.299 billion yen.
- Industrial Materials Segment: Net sales increased 5.7% year-over-year to 13.175 billion yen, accounting for approximately 18.5% of total consolidated net sales. Segment profit increased 38.4% year-over-year to 0.727 billion yen.
- Electronics & Devices Segment: Net sales decreased 0.6% year-over-year to 11.169 billion yen, accounting for approximately 15.7% of total consolidated net sales. Segment profit increased 107.1% year-over-year to 0.605 billion yen.
Guidance
- Full-year 2025 March fiscal year consolidated earnings guidance is maintained with no upward or downward revision.
- Segment-level full-year consolidated earnings guidance for 2025 March fiscal year is also maintained with no revision.
- The planned year-end dividend of 40 yen per share is unchanged, resulting in a projected consolidated payout ratio of 85.8% for the full year.
Risks
- Building Materials Segment: Certain construction projects experienced lower-than-expected profitability, the insulation materials market faces downturn leading to reduced shipments, and indirect cost burdens have increased, dragging down segment profit.
- Domestic consumer electronics and home appliance markets remain challenging, with intense price competition in the electronic components distribution business eroding margins.
- Foreign exchange volatility creates negative impacts via increased foreign exchange losses for overseas subsidiaries whose local currencies have depreciated.
